Best Time to Visit Rahachow #

Rahachow has a continental climate with cold, snowy winters and mild summers. Visit in summer for comfortable outdoor activities; spring and autumn are cooler and changeable, while winter is harsh and best for brief stops.

Summer
June - August · 15-25°C (59-77°F)
Warm, green and comfortable - pleasant for riverside walks and outdoor markets with long daylight hours.
Winter
December - February · -8--2°C (18-28°F)
Very cold with snow and icy conditions; travel is possible but expect shorter days and heavy winter gear.
Spring/Autumn
March - May & September - November · 0-15°C (32-59°F)
Cool and often damp or windy; good for low-key sightseeing, museums and experiencing local life without summer crowds.

How to Get to Rahachow

Rahachow is best accessed via Gomel (the nearest major city) by regional train or bus; Minsk is the main international arrival point but is distant. Regional rail and marshrutkas provide the local links you'll need.

By Air

Gomel Airport (GME): The closest regional airport to Rahachow is Gomel (civil and some regional services); ground transfer from Gomel to Rahachow is typically about 1-1.5 hours by road.

Minsk National Airport (MSQ): For most international travellers Minsk is the main gateway; the drive or rail journey from Minsk to Rahachow is long (several hours) so plan an overnight stop in Gomel or Minsk depending on connections.

By Train & Bus

Train: Rahachow has a railway station served by Belarusian Railways with regional trains linking to Gomel and other nearby hubs; travel time from Gomel is typically around 1 hour depending on service.

Bus / Marshrutka: Regular buses and marshrutkas operate between Rahachow and Gomel, and to neighbouring towns; they are the most frequent local public transport option and useful for short regional hops.

How to Get Around Rahachow #

Rahachow’s centre is small and best explored on foot; local buses and shared taxis serve nearby villages and towns. For longer journeys, regular bus services connect to regional centres. Taxis are available but not numerous; services may be limited on weekends or evenings, so plan accordingly and carry local currency for fares.
